Understanding TMJ and Its Impact
What is TMJ (Temporomandibular Joint Disorder)?
TMJ refers to problems that affect the jaw joint and surrounding muscles. This joint acts like a sliding hinge, connecting your jaw to your skull. When it is not functioning properly, it can lead to discomfort, restricted movement, and inflammation.
Common Symptoms of TMJ
Patients with TMJ disorder often notice a wide range of symptoms, including:
- Clicking, popping, or grinding sounds in the jaw
- Pain when chewing or speaking
- Locking or difficulty opening the mouth fully
- Soreness in the jaw, face, or temples
How TMJ Affects Your Daily Life
Living with untreated TMJ can interfere with normal routines. Eating, talking, and even yawning can become painful. Some people report chronic headaches or neck pain that interrupt sleep and reduce productivity. Over time, persistent strain on the joint can worsen the condition.

TMJ Treatment Options Available at Perinton Dental Group
Conservative TMJ Treatments
Many patients find relief with noninvasive treatments that are simple to integrate into daily life.
- Night Guards and Splints: Custom appliances worn at night or during the day help reduce teeth grinding and alleviate pressure on the joint.
- Physical Therapy and Exercises: Gentle stretching and strengthening exercises can improve joint mobility and reduce muscle strain.
- Pain Management Strategies: Heat therapy, cold packs, and anti-inflammatory approaches may help minimize flare-ups and improve comfort.
Advanced TMJ Treatments
For cases that require more targeted therapy, advanced treatments may be recommended.
- Botox for TMJ: Botulinum toxin injections can relax overactive jaw muscles, decreasing tension and discomfort.
- Joint Injections: In certain cases, corticosteroid or other therapeutic injections may be used to reduce inflammation directly in the joint.
When is Surgery Necessary for TMJ?
Surgery is rarely the first option, but in severe cases where conservative and advanced methods have not provided relief, surgical evaluation may be appropriate. Our team will guide you through the decision-making process if this becomes necessary.
Beyond TMJ: Addressing Related Pain Conditions
Because the jaw joint is connected to surrounding muscles and nerves, TMJ problems often overlap with other pain issues.
- Headaches and TMJ: Chronic headaches or migraines may stem from jaw tension and misalignment. Treating TMJ can often reduce headache frequency.
- Neck Pain and TMJ: Strained jaw muscles can create tension that radiates into the neck and shoulders.
- Facial Pain and TMJ: TMJ disorders can cause soreness across the cheeks, temples, and around the ears, making everyday tasks uncomfortable.

Maintaining Long-Term TMJ Relief
Relief from TMJ often requires ongoing attention to habits and self-care.
Self-Care Tips for Managing TMJ
- Apply moist heat or ice packs during flare-ups
- Avoid chewing gum or very hard foods
- Practice relaxation techniques to reduce clenching
Lifestyle Modifications to Reduce TMJ Pain
- Good posture, mindful chewing, and stress reduction can lower daily strain on the jaw joint.
